There's two different ways of measuring Job growth and I can't remember the names for them but they work as follows.

One method receives it's statistics from employers, the other method from households. Typically the first method does not take into account new jobs created by self-employment, etc... The second does. The funniest part about all of this is that they completely disagree about the state of unemployment in America. When the Kerry people tell you that jobs in america are disappearing hand over fist, they're getting their numbers from the first poll. On the other hand, Bush's ads can say that hundreds of thousands of new jobs are being created every month by using the second poll. Don't you love statistics?
